My mother Eleanor Alexander is from Bolivar, Ohio. Bolivar, Ohio is rich in American history since it hosted an American Fort before the American Revolution. Also nearby is Zoar, Ohio which had an interesting history in the development of the Ohio Canal.
The first white man to settle in Ohio was Fredrick Post a Moravian missionary. The Delaware Indians of the Turtle tribe gave him their best land in exchange for teaching their youth which was on the North side of the bend in the Tuscawaras river in what is now Stark County. I had a chance to explore and visit the site with a close friend Larry Kieple who lives nearby in the Summer of 1999.
